    M1911A1 コルト・ガバメント コルトガバメント

    An American single-action, semi-automatic handgun designed by John Moses Browning. Its short-recoil operation with a reciprocating slide highly influenced modern pistol designs.

    The M1911 is visually identifiable by its external hammer, a beaver tail safety, both grip panels being held by two screws and a thumb safety. Chambered for the .45 ACP cartridge, the standard magazine capacity is seven rounds. In 1924, the M1911 was largely revised into the M1911A1, with a shorter trigger and a longer back spur. It was the standard sidearm of the U.S. military from 1911 to 1985.
